WebLight Armored Figure 8. This common figure 8 self supporting armored aerial fiber optic cable comes with stranded loose tube, APL aluminum tape and central strength member. Other than that, it’s also accompanied with a stranded wire for self-supporting aerial installation. Figure 8 Specification Sheet >>. figure 8 aluminum armored 60 fibers. WebJan 9, 2024 · Per experts at FOSCO Connect, the top 10 guidelines for fiber-optic cabling installation are as follows: 1. Never directly pull on the fiber itself. Fiber optic cables have Kevlar aramid yarn or a fiberglass rod as their strength member. You should pull on the fiber cable strength members only. 2. Never exceed the maximum pulling load rating.

WebMicroTechnology MicroDucts and FuturePath MicroDucts are small diameter conduits ranging from 5-22mm OD that provide a pathway for fiber cables.
